Making a Difference

Good morning!

Last month, our quarterly Pizza with the Presidents event attracted a record crowd, well over 1,000 people. It was a remarkable show of strength by our students and the questions were topical and important. But many of the concerns were issues that are ultimately decided by our elected officials. On November 7, you can make your voice truly heard.

Do you think about candidates' positions on higher education? What about bond measures that can build new facilities on college campuses, even Cal Poly Pomona? If California’s college students were carrying their opinions to the polls, they would be among our state’s most powerful political bodies. This is a fact!

No one understands that power better than senior citizens. This is a group that votes en masse, reviewing every candidate and initiative to ensure that their issues are addressed appropriately. If a candidate even suggests something like reform in social security or new property tax initiatives, they are likely to face a political funeral on Election Day.

One issue on the November ballot could have a huge impact on Cal Poly Pomona. Proposition 1D is a statewide bond measure that will dedicate $10.4 billion dollars to update facilities in all levels of education -- K-12, community colleges, the CSU system and the University of California. Should this bond pass, our university could receive nearly $32 million to build a new facility for the College of Business Administration.

Please educate yourself about 1D and its impact on all of California, including Cal Poly Pomona. There is support information for the bond at http://www.yeson1d.com/ and opposition information at http://www.ss.ca.gov/elections/vig_06/general_06/pdf/proposition_1d/entire_prop1d.pdf

And then speak your mind – VOTE. Remember that you always have the power to make a difference.

Michael Ortiz
President
Cal Poly Pomona
